+#ifdef KERNEL_MODE
+
+#include
+#include
+#include
+#include
+
+#include
+
+#define BACKLIGHT_CONTROL_T_UP_US 30 // may be in range 1-75
+#define BACKLIGHT_CONTROL_T_DOWN_US 198 // may be in range 180-300
+
+// unused - for reference
+// #define BACKLIGHT_CONTROL_T_START_US 110 // may be in range 100-150
+// #define BACKLIGHT_CONTROL_T_D_US 2
+// #define BACKLIGHT_CONTROL_T_OFF_US 550
+
+#define TIMER_PERIOD 32000 // 5 kHz @ 160MHz
+#define MAX_PULSE_WIDTH_US 200 // 5kHz
+
+#define TIM_PULSE(width) \
+ (TIMER_PERIOD - (width) * TIMER_PERIOD / MAX_PULSE_WIDTH_US)
+
+#define MAX_STEPS 32
+#define DEFAULT_STEP 16 // DAC value after reset
+
+// Backlight driver state
+typedef struct {
+ // Set if driver is initialized
+ bool initialized;
+ // Level requested (0-255)
+ int current_level;
+ // Current step in range 0-32
+ int current_step;
+
+ DMA_HandleTypeDef dma;
+ TIM_HandleTypeDef tim;
+
+ uint32_t pwm_data[MAX_STEPS + 2]; // max steps + 2 for start and end
+
+} backlight_driver_t;
+
+static backlight_driver_t g_backlight_driver = {
+ .initialized = false,
+};
+
+static void backlight_control_up(uint32_t *data, int steps);
+static void backlight_control_down(uint32_t *data, int steps);
+static void backlight_shutdown();
+
+void backlight_init(backlight_action_t action) {
+ backlight_driver_t *drv = &g_backlight_driver;
+
+ if (drv->initialized) {
+ return;
+ }
+
+ memset(drv, 0, sizeof(backlight_driver_t));
+
+ TPS61062_ILED_CLK_ENA();
+ TPS61062_EN_CLK_ENA();
+
+ // action = BACKLIGHT_RESET.
+ // action = BACKLIGHT_RETAIN is not implemented
+
+ // Initialize EN GPIO
+ GPIO_InitTypeDef GPIO_EN_InitStructure = {0};
+ GPIO_EN_InitStructure.Mode = GPIO_MODE_OUTPUT_PP;
+ GPIO_EN_InitStructure.Pull = GPIO_NOPULL;
+ GPIO_EN_InitStructure.Speed = GPIO_SPEED_LOW;
+ GPIO_EN_InitStructure.Pin = TPS61062_EN_PIN;
+ HAL_GPIO_Init(TPS61062_EN_PORT, &GPIO_EN_InitStructure);
+
+ HAL_GPIO_WritePin(TPS61062_EN_PORT, TPS61062_EN_PIN, GPIO_PIN_RESET);
+
+ __HAL_RCC_TIM3_CLK_ENABLE();
+ __HAL_RCC_TIM3_FORCE_RESET();
+ __HAL_RCC_TIM3_RELEASE_RESET();
+ drv->tim.State = HAL_TIM_STATE_RESET;
+ drv->tim.Instance = TIM3;
+ drv->tim.Init.Period = TIMER_PERIOD;
+ drv->tim.Init.Prescaler = 0;
+ drv->tim.Init.ClockDivision = TIM_CLOCKDIVISION_DIV1;
+ drv->tim.Init.CounterMode = TIM_COUNTERMODE_UP;
+ drv->tim.Init.RepetitionCounter = 0;
+ HAL_TIM_PWM_Init(&drv->tim);
+
+ TIM_OC_InitTypeDef TIM_OC_InitStructure = {0};
+ TIM_OC_InitStructure.Pulse = 0;
+ TIM_OC_InitStructure.OCMode = TIM_OCMODE_PWM1;
+ TIM_OC_InitStructure.OCPolarity = TIM_OCPOLARITY_HIGH;
+ TIM_OC_InitStructure.OCFastMode = TIM_OCFAST_DISABLE;
+ TIM_OC_InitStructure.OCNPolarity = TIM_OCNPOLARITY_HIGH;
+ TIM_OC_InitStructure.OCIdleState = TIM_OCIDLESTATE_RESET;
+ TIM_OC_InitStructure.OCNIdleState = TIM_OCNIDLESTATE_RESET;
+ HAL_TIM_PWM_ConfigChannel(&drv->tim, &TIM_OC_InitStructure, TIM_CHANNEL_1);
+
+ // Initialize ILED GPIO
+ GPIO_InitTypeDef GPIO_ILED_InitStructure = {0};
+ GPIO_ILED_InitStructure.Mode = GPIO_MODE_AF_PP;
+ GPIO_ILED_InitStructure.Pull = GPIO_NOPULL;
+ GPIO_ILED_InitStructure.Speed = GPIO_SPEED_LOW;
+ GPIO_ILED_InitStructure.Pin = TPS61062_ILED_PIN;
+ GPIO_ILED_InitStructure.Alternate = GPIO_AF2_TIM3;
+ HAL_GPIO_Init(TPS61062_ILED_PORT, &GPIO_ILED_InitStructure);
+
+ __HAL_RCC_GPDMA1_CLK_ENABLE();
+ drv->dma.Instance = GPDMA1_Channel3;
+ drv->dma.Init.Direction = DMA_MEMORY_TO_PERIPH;
+ drv->dma.Init.Mode = DMA_NORMAL;
+ drv->dma.Init.Request = GPDMA1_REQUEST_TIM3_UP;
+ drv->dma.Init.BlkHWRequest = DMA_BREQ_SINGLE_BURST;
+ drv->dma.Init.SrcInc = DMA_SINC_INCREMENTED;
+ drv->dma.Init.DestInc = DMA_DINC_FIXED;
+ drv->dma.Init.SrcDataWidth = DMA_SRC_DATAWIDTH_WORD;
+ drv->dma.Init.DestDataWidth = DMA_DEST_DATAWIDTH_WORD;
+ drv->dma.Init.Priority = DMA_LOW_PRIORITY_HIGH_WEIGHT;
+ drv->dma.Init.SrcBurstLength = 1;
+ drv->dma.Init.DestBurstLength = 1;
+ drv->dma.Init.TransferAllocatedPort =
+ DMA_SRC_ALLOCATED_PORT1 | DMA_DEST_ALLOCATED_PORT0;
+ drv->dma.Init.TransferEventMode = DMA_TCEM_BLOCK_TRANSFER;
+
+ HAL_DMA_Init(&drv->dma);
+ HAL_DMA_ConfigChannelAttributes(
+ &drv->dma, DMA_CHANNEL_PRIV | DMA_CHANNEL_SEC | DMA_CHANNEL_SRC_SEC |
+ DMA_CHANNEL_DEST_SEC);
+
+ __HAL_TIM_ENABLE_DMA(&drv->tim, TIM_DMA_UPDATE);
+
+ HAL_TIM_Base_Start(&drv->tim);
+ HAL_TIM_PWM_Start(&drv->tim, TIM_CHANNEL_1);
+
+ drv->initialized = true;
+}
+
+void backlight_deinit(backlight_action_t action) {
+ backlight_driver_t *drv = &g_backlight_driver;
+
+ if (!drv->initialized) {
+ return;
+ }
+
+ if (HAL_DMA_GetState(&drv->dma) == HAL_DMA_STATE_BUSY) {
+ while (HAL_DMA_PollForTransfer(&drv->dma, HAL_DMA_FULL_TRANSFER,
+ HAL_MAX_DELAY) != HAL_OK) {
+ }
+ }
+
+ if (action == BACKLIGHT_RESET) {
+ backlight_shutdown();
+ HAL_GPIO_DeInit(TPS61062_ILED_PORT, TPS61062_ILED_PIN);
+ HAL_GPIO_DeInit(TPS61062_EN_PORT, TPS61062_EN_PIN);
+
+ __HAL_RCC_TIM3_FORCE_RESET();
+ __HAL_RCC_TIM3_RELEASE_RESET();
+ __HAL_RCC_TIM3_CLK_DISABLE();
+ }
+
+ drv->initialized = false;
+}
+
+int backlight_set(int val) {
+ backlight_driver_t *drv = &g_backlight_driver;
+
+ if (!drv->initialized) {
+ return 0;
+ }
+
+ if (val < 0 || val > 255) {
+ return drv->current_level;
+ }
+
+ if (val == drv->current_level) {
+ return val;
+ }
+
+ drv->current_level = val;
+ int set_step = MAX_STEPS * val / 255;
+
+ if (set_step == 0) {
+ backlight_shutdown();
+ drv->current_step = 0;
+ return drv->current_level;
+ }
+
+ if (HAL_DMA_GetState(&drv->dma) == HAL_DMA_STATE_BUSY) {
+ while (HAL_DMA_PollForTransfer(&drv->dma, HAL_DMA_FULL_TRANSFER,
+ HAL_MAX_DELAY) != HAL_OK) {
+ }
+ }
+
+ int pwm_data_idx = 0;
+ memset(drv->pwm_data, 0, sizeof(drv->pwm_data));
+
+ if (drv->current_step == 0) {
+ HAL_GPIO_WritePin(TPS61062_EN_PORT, TPS61062_EN_PIN, GPIO_PIN_SET);
+ // if brightness control is shutdown, start with initial pulse
+ drv->pwm_data[0] = TIMER_PERIOD;
+ pwm_data_idx++;
+ drv->current_step = DEFAULT_STEP;
+ }
+
+ if (set_step > drv->current_step) {
+ int steps = set_step - drv->current_step;
+ backlight_control_up(&drv->pwm_data[pwm_data_idx], steps);
+ pwm_data_idx += steps;
+
+ } else if (set_step < drv->current_step) {
+ int steps = drv->current_step - set_step;
+ backlight_control_down(&drv->pwm_data[pwm_data_idx], steps);
+ pwm_data_idx += steps;
+ }
+
+ drv->pwm_data[pwm_data_idx] = TIMER_PERIOD;
+
+ HAL_DMA_Start(&drv->dma, (uint32_t)drv->pwm_data,
+ (uint32_t)&drv->tim.Instance->CCR1,
+ (pwm_data_idx + 1) * sizeof(uint32_t));
+
+ drv->current_step = set_step;
+
+ return drv->current_level;
+}
+
+int backlight_get(void) {
+ backlight_driver_t *drv = &g_backlight_driver;
+
+ if (!drv->initialized) {
+ return 0;
+ }
+
+ return drv->current_level;
+}
+
+static void backlight_control_up(uint32_t *data, int steps) {
+ for (int i = 0; i < steps; i++) {
+ data[i] = TIM_PULSE(BACKLIGHT_CONTROL_T_UP_US);
+ }
+}
+
+static void backlight_control_down(uint32_t *data, int steps) {
+ for (int i = 0; i < steps; i++) {
+ data[i] = TIM_PULSE(BACKLIGHT_CONTROL_T_DOWN_US);
+ }
+}
+
+static void backlight_shutdown() {
+ HAL_GPIO_WritePin(TPS61062_EN_PORT, TPS61062_EN_PIN, GPIO_PIN_RESET);
+}
+
+#endif
